dc.description.abstractThis work aims to develop and validate a microbiological counting method in oral hygiene products, in addition to proving the efficiency of the chemical neutralization process of preservatives present in these products, in order to reduce the cost of company "X" with outsourced microbiological tests and reduce the time of issuing reports for the release of finished products. For this purpose, samples of three products (A, B and C) containing different preservatives (sodium benzoate, methyl paraben and chlorhexidine digluconate) were diluted in neutralizing solution and inoculated with predetermined amounts of fungi (C. albicans and A. brasiliensis). and bacteria (S. aureus, E. coli and P. aeruginosa), being incubated afterwards. Control samples were also prepared in order to determine the toxicity of the neutralizing solution and the amount of Colony Forming Units (CFU) per milliliter of each microbial suspension used. After the incubation period, the CFU numbers of the samples were determined, being within the parameters of microbiological control established by The United States Pharmacopoeia and by the quality control of the company where the tests were performed. There was a linear relation between the inoculated and recovered amounts. Thus, it was also possible to confirm the absence of toxicity in the neutralizing solution and its efficiency in canceling the antimicrobial effects of the preservatives present in the samples. In view of the above, it is concluded that the microbiological counting method developed is capable of producing reliable results, making the process of releasing products for dispatch more agile, reducing the expenses of company "X".
